Charges laid in teen's fall from vehicle roof

A day after a young man was seriously injured in a fall from the roof of a vehicle, charges have been laid against the vehicle's 17-year-old driver.

Emergency crews were called to the Argyle Mall parking lot at 330 Clarke Rd. around 11 a.m. on Thursday after a 15-year-old boy fell from the roof when the vehicle stopped abruptly.

The teen was taken to hospital, where he remained in serious condition on Friday, London police said.

A 17-year-old, who cannot be identified because of his age, is charged with dangerous operation of a motor vehicle causing bodily harm. He will appear in London court in relation to the charge on November 4.
